Thank you for your info. I indicated on my joining form that I would like an apartment in that new complex in Al barsha, so hopefully they might give it to me?? Also, when you arrive in Dubai, the temporary accommodation that they talk about is where?

seniortrash 7th Oct 2006 21:07


Originally Posted by Bypass ratio (Post 2895485)
when you arrive in Dubai, the temporary accommodation that they talk about is where?

Several locations are in use - none particularly inspiring. In Muraqquabat or Karama among others - but this IS temporary accommodation. The apartments are generally clean and tidy but may be in noisy locations. Some new entrants are put in a local 5* hotel - the Dhow Palace in Bur Dubai is a current favourite. Some pilots have stayed there for 5 - 7 weeks until their villa/apartment was available.

Where are the villas/apartments located?

They are all over the city. Dubai Silicon Oasis is the current flavour for those qualifying for a villa - approx one third of the 560 units in the current phase are completed and occupied. Apartments could be in any of the multitude of tower blocks around the city.

fatbus 9th Oct 2006 17:58

400 of the SO villas are for new people,not just pilots.160 were on offer to pilots already here and wanted to move,those 160 are gone ,more or less. As the rest of the 400 become complete guys will move out of temp housing and in to these.If you are new and coming send housing an email they may be able to confirm SO which would help your planning
